Costs and Efficiency:

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.

Renault Kangoo is clearly cheaper – starting at 25,700 £ , while the Nissan Primastar Transporter costs 43,500 £ . That’s a price difference of around 17,809 £.

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Renault Kangoo uses 5.2 L/100km and is noticeably more efficient than the Nissan Primastar Transporter with 6.8 L/100km. The difference is about 1.6 L/100km.

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.

When it comes to engine power, the Nissan Primastar Transporter offers noticeably more power – delivering 170 HP compared to 130 HP. That’s roughly 40 HP more horsepower.

There’s also a difference in torque: the Nissan Primastar Transporter delivers clearly more torque with 380 Nm compared to 270 Nm. That’s about 110 Nm more.

Space and Everyday Use:

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.

Seats: Renault Kangoo offers more seats – 7 vs 6.

In terms of curb weight, Renault Kangoo is visibly lighter – 1,489 kg compared to 1,926 kg. The difference is around 437 kg.

When it comes to payload, the Nissan Primastar Transporter carries substantially more – 1,110 kg compared to 610 kg. That’s a difference of about 500 kg.
